Fairground scenes, in etched art plates, described in a rustic and serious poetic style, for the benefit and entertainment of children of all ages / drawn and engraved by KF Bendorp

Next to a sheet with a hand-colored engraving there is always a verse (2 pages) with a moral. For example, a musician, a dancer, a balancing artist, singers with a towel (smartlap), dressed dogs, a stall with goodies, a magician and a magic lantern show can be seen. The images are identical to the 1st edition, there are only color differences. Printed on handmade paper. // 3rd dr 24 p. , 8 bl. Pl: hand-colored engravings // the reverse of the illustrations is unprinted // saakes 5 (1810), p. 168 // with a foreword, in which 'an old children's friend' indicates that he has edited the verses so that they are more in line with the way of thinking of 'our laudable maatschappij tot nut van 't algemeen' // previously published o. D. T. Vaderlandsche kermisvreugd, shown in eight art plates, 1782 // with list of funds on the back // contains: de lierman; the turner; the artist; the song singers; the dog dance; the cookie stall; the magician; the magic lantern //: fl. 0. 12. 0 fairs // collections of poems // picture books.
